Food shortages, hunger, starvation, and food security are not new issues in the country, or elsewhere in the continent.

What is notable however is the fact that post-harvest loss, a crucial component of the food security agenda, has not been given as much attention as food production or hunger management.

Post-harvest loss is the degradation in both quantity and quality of food production, from harvest to consumption.
